Sweden: Tech-powered hospitality operator Bob W has opened its first property in Sweden, locked in the Norrmalm commercial district of Stockholm.
The 54-unit aparthotel has opened in a former hotel building. Bob W signed the lease last year with landlord Altira. Stockholm-based Note Design Studio oversaw the site’s renovation.
Rooms include studios and one-bedroom apartments designed for both short and long term stays. A digital front desk provides options for early check-ins and late check-outs based on real time availability, and a virtual host can recommend local dining spots and experiences.
“We’re beyond excited to land in Sweden and bring Bob W to one of Europe’s most vibrant cities,” said Niko Karstikko, co-founder and CEO of Bob W. “Generic hotels and hit-or-miss short-term rentals don’t keep up with how modern travellers live, work and explore. Today’s guests want authentic local experiences without compromising on comfort, consistency, or quality. That’s exactly what we deliver: top-tier local design, high-end amenities, and a fully digital, hassle-free experience.”
Johannes Karlström, architect and co-founder of Note, added: “This project is about using as much of the existing building components as possible, upgrading it while using minimal interventions, keeping the refurbishment efficient both in terms of cost and sustainability. We set out to merge the design sensibilities of the 1960s with the spirit of contemporary Stockholm, telling the story of a city in transformation, becoming increasingly inclusive and optimistic. In this narrative, the brutalist exterior represents a restrictive and modest past, while the interior reflects the playful and vibrant ideas of a bright future.”
Bob W operates more than 49 properties across 19 European cities. The company has secured over €70 million in funding to date.
